No Usurious Amounts. B▇▇▇▇▇▇▇ and L▇▇▇▇▇, in the execution of this Loan Agreement, the Notes, and all other Loan Documents, intend to contract in strict compliance with the usury laws governing the Loan. In furtherance thereof, the parties stipulate and agree that none of the terms and provisions contained in this Loan Agreement and the other Loan Documents shall ever be construed to create a contract for the use, forbearance, or detention of money requiring payment of interest at a rate in excess of the maximum interest rate permitted to be charged by the laws governing the Loan. Borrower, Guarantor, and any other party now or hereafter becoming liable for the payment of the Loan shall never be liable for unearned interest on the Loan and shall never be required to pay interest on the Loan at a rate in excess of the maximum interest that may be lawfully charged under the laws governing the Loan, and the provisions of this Section will control over all other provisions of this Loan Agreement, the Note, and the other Loan Documents that may be in apparent conflict herewith. In the event Lender shall collect monies that are deemed to constitute interest and that would otherwise increase the effective interest rate on the Loan to a rate in excess of that permitted to be charged by the laws governing the Loan, all such sums deemed to constitute interest in excess of the legal rate shall be applied to the unpaid principal balance of the Loan and, if in excess of such balance, shall be immediately returned to Borrower upon such determination. All sums paid or agreed to be paid for the use, forbearance or detention of money payable under the Loan shall, to the extent allowed by applicable law, be amortized, prorated, allocated and spread throughout the full term of the Loan.
